Homework and shopping class c

I am retired, wife retires in December of this year or as she says 139 days. I love National parks and Utah. Would like to RV ( not full time yet) but 2 weeks to 2 months on the road seems feasible.


The NPs I love are in the west and Southwest. We live on Cape Cod, Ma.


Shopping at dealers locally and RV shows and of course on line.


I thinks we have settled on class c for our initial foray into RVing.


Wife fell in love with the Leprechaun 319 DFS. she loved the fireplace , outdoor kitchen and island queen bed. I must admit I liked it also.


I did have some concerns about the "rubber roof". I would prefer fiberglass roof and overcab cap. So I think my options for fiberglass are Forester and Sunseeker.


So the shopping and the homework continue.

We just purchased a Leprechaun 317SAF, we loved the layout! There was a 319 right next to us that we toured as well, very nice rig!

Ours came with fiberglass overcab cap, but I'm new to RV'ing so I didn't know about the roof. The brochure says it's TPO, which is an elastic vinyl. The dealer said we'd need to seal it every year, but we're initially keeping ours stored indoors, so he said probably about every 5 years until we're out in the weather and sun more. We'll see.
